Torbay general election result, 2024.

Steve Darling (Liberal Democrat) won Torbay in the 2024 UK general election by 5,349 votes over Kevin Foster (Conservative).

Direct answer

Steve Darling was elected.

Steve Darling received 18,937 votes (41.06%). Kevin Foster received 13,588 votes (29.47%).
